29// Description: class containing numerically integrated angular distributions
30// in the CM for pi- p, pi+ n, pi0 p and pi0 n charge exchange.
31// Below 2.6 GeV distributions are taken from SAID phase shift
32// calculations with Coulomb interactions turned off. Above 2.6
33// GeV, pi- p charge exchange scattering data are used.
